Fishers faced Zionsville in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Thursday. The Tigers lost 3-0 to the Eagles. The Tigers were not able to repeat the success they had when they faced the Eagles earlier this season, when they won 2-1.
While Fishers was not able to make it on the board, they still kept things close, especially in the third set.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-19, 25-17, 25-23.
Despite the loss, Fishers still got an impressive performance from Ava Tester, who had 12 assists and ten digs. Tester has been hot recently, having posted 12 or more assists the last four times she's played. Mya Woodley also deserves some recognition as she served her first ace of the season.

The loss snapped Fishers' winning streak at three games and leaves them with a 5-2 record. As for Zionsville, the win (which was their third in a row) raised their record to 6-2.
Fishers did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 3-0 victory against Floyd Central on the 30th. As for Zionsville, they have also already played their next match, a 2-1 win against Yorktown on the 30th.
